Control Cabinet Risk Reduction Strategy

In a safety-rated control cabinet serving a continuous process line — such as a petrochemical reactor feed pump, a mine hoist drive, or a port crane slewing mechanism — encoder signal integrity is the foundation of closed-loop control reliability. A degraded or failed encoder module is a direct pathway to drive trip, motor runaway, or uncontrolled axis movement. The Komax CPU2000.G400R04 eliminates this risk by providing a hardened, noise-immune encoder interface that maintains accurate position and speed feedback even when the cabinet is subjected to high-frequency switching transients from adjacent Komax CPU2000 series variable frequency drives (VFDs) or servo amplifiers.

Within the same control architecture, the CPU2000.G400R04 works in close coordination with the Komax CPU2000 main processor module, which executes the PLC scan cycle and safety interlock logic. Signal continuity from the encoder module directly supports the processor’s ability to execute emergency stop (E-stop) sequences and safe torque off (STO) functions without delay or ambiguity. Alongside the processor, the Komax CPU2000 digital I/O expansion modules handle discrete safety relay outputs and field device status inputs, forming a complete safety loop from sensor to actuator.

Power quality is equally critical. The CPU2000.G400R04 operates on the 24 VDC bus supplied by the Komax CPU2000 series power supply module, which incorporates active power factor correction and output overvoltage clamping. In installations where the incoming AC supply is subject to voltage sags or harmonic distortion — common in heavy industrial facilities with large motor loads — a Komax-compatible UPS buffer module or DC bus capacitor bank is recommended to bridge momentary supply interruptions without causing encoder module reset or position data loss.

For communication-intensive architectures, the encoder data processed by the CPU2000.G400R04 is transmitted upstream via the Komax CPU2000 PROFIBUS-DP or EtherNet/IP communication gateway module, enabling real-time position monitoring from the SCADA or DCS layer. In high-EMI environments, the communication cable routing should be segregated from power conductors, and Komax-approved shielded fieldbus cables with ferrite cores should be used to prevent signal corruption at the gateway interface.

For installations in explosive atmospheres or Zone 2 classified areas, the encoder module is typically paired with Zener barrier isolators or galvanic isolators on the signal lines, ensuring that intrinsically safe energy limits are maintained between the hazardous area field device and the safe-area control cabinet. Additionally, Komax CPU2000 series analog input modules monitoring process variables such as temperature, pressure, and flow can be integrated into the same safety interlock scheme, providing a multi-variable shutdown trigger that complements the encoder-based speed and position monitoring provided by the CPU2000.G400R04.

Critical Industrial Safety Applications

Petrochemical and Refinery Plants: In continuous distillation column feed pump drives and compressor trains, the Komax CPU2000.G400R04 provides the encoder feedback necessary for anti-surge control and speed regulation. Any encoder signal dropout in these applications can trigger an unplanned compressor trip, causing significant production loss and potential safety hazard from pressure surge. The ruggedized design of the CPU2000.G400R04 ensures reliable operation in the high-temperature, high-vibration environment typical of rotating equipment skids.

Electric Power Generation and Transmission: In turbine governor control systems and excitation control panels, precise shaft speed feedback is mandatory for grid synchronization and load sharing. The CPU2000.G400R04’s EMI-hardened signal path prevents interference from high-voltage switching transients in generator step-up transformer bays from corrupting the speed signal, maintaining stable frequency control and preventing generator trip events.

Mining and Mineral Processing: Hoist drives, conveyor belt drives, and ball mill drives in underground and surface mining operations operate in environments with extreme dust loading, high vibration, and frequent voltage fluctuations from large crusher motor starts. The CPU2000.G400R04’s IP54-rated protection and vibration-resistant construction make it a reliable choice for these applications, where encoder failure can result in hoist runaway or conveyor belt misalignment incidents.

Water and Wastewater Treatment: In pump station variable speed drives and aeration blower controls, the encoder module supports precise flow control and energy optimization. High humidity and chemical vapors in pump station environments demand the moisture-resistant construction of the CPU2000.G400R04, preventing insulation degradation and signal leakage that could cause erratic speed control behavior.

Metallurgy and Steel Production: Rolling mill main drive systems and ladle crane controls require encoder modules capable of withstanding intense electromagnetic fields from large DC drives and induction furnaces. The CPU2000.G400R04’s shielded signal architecture and transient suppression circuitry maintain position feedback accuracy in these extreme EMI environments, supporting precise gap control and preventing cobble incidents on the rolling line.

Port and Marine Applications: Container crane slewing and hoisting drives, as well as ship propulsion control systems, operate in salt-laden, high-humidity marine environments with continuous vibration from vessel motion and cargo handling. The ruggedized construction of the CPU2000.G400R04 ensures long service life in these corrosive, mechanically demanding conditions, reducing the frequency of unplanned maintenance interventions that disrupt port operations or vessel schedules.
